How Our Crawl Space Water Damage Repair Process Works
Our team’s process for crawl space water damage repair is designed to be efficient, effective, and stress-free. We know that every minute counts with preventing further damage and ensuring your home remains safe. That’s why we’ve developed a step-by-step approach that focuses on your needs and gets the job done right.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our technicians will thoroughly inspect your crawl space to identify the source of the leak and assess the extent of the damage. We’ll use specialized equipment to detect moisture, inspect for structural damage, and identify any areas that may be prone to future leaks. This step is critical in determining the best course of action for repair.
Step 2: Water Removal
Using heavy-duty pumps and wet vacuums, we’ll quickly and safely remove standing water from your crawl space. This step is crucial in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and fans to dry out your crawl space and remove any remaining moisture. This step is essential in preventing mold growth and ensuring your home remains safe and healthy.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Our technicians will repair any damaged insulation, drywall, or structural parts, and replace any affected materials. We’ll also apply a waterproofing coating to prevent future leaks and ensure your crawl space remains dry and safe.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Once the repair is complete, we’ll conduct a thorough inspection to ensure everything is in working order. We’ll also clean up any debris and leave your home looking like new.

Warning Signs You Need Crawl Space Water Damage Repair
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Don’t ignore these red flags, address them quickly to ensure your home remains safe and healthy.
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Bad smells in your home can be a sign of a hidden crawl space leak. If the odor persists despite your best efforts to remove it, it’s time to call in the experts.
Peeling Paint or Warped Flooring
Visible signs of water damage, such as peeling paint or warped flooring, are a clear indication that your crawl space is leaking. Address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Unexplained Mold Growth
Mold thrives in damp environments, and a hidden crawl space leak can create the perfect breeding ground. Don’t ignore mold growth, address the underlying issue and have it professionally removed.
Increased Energy Bills
A hidden crawl space leak can cause your home to lose heat or air conditioning, leading to increased energy bills. Address the issue to save money and stay comfortable.
Visible Signs of Water Damage on Walls or Ceiling
Water stains, warping, or buckling on walls or ceilings are a clear indication of a crawl space leak. Don’t ignore these signs, address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Unusual Noises or Creaks
Unusual noises or creaks in your home can be a sign of a hidden crawl space leak. Address the issue to prevent further damage and ensure your home remains safe and healthy.

Crawl Space Water Damage Repair Cost in Sherwood, OR
The cost of crawl space water damage repair varies based on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Sherwood, OR. These estimates are based on our experience and may not reflect your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| The severity of the leak and the size of the affected area |
| Water Removal |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water removed and the equipment needed to do so |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the equipment needed to dry it out |
| Repair and Rest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| The ext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air it |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| The extent of the cleanup required and the time needed to complete it |
